ZN427E8 / ZN427J8 MICROPROCESSOR PATIBLE 8-BIT SUCCESSIVE APPROXIMATION A-D CONVERTER The ZN427 is an 8-bit successive approximation converter with three-state outputs to permit easy interfacing to a mon data bus. The IC contains a voltage switching DAC, a fast parator, successive approximation logic and a 2.56V precision bandgap reference, the use of which is pin optional to retain flexibility. An external fixed or varying reference may therefore be substituted, thus allowing ratiometic operation Only passive external ponents are required for operation of the converter.
